如何接入CDN直播推流

如何接入CDN直播推流

💡 原文中文,约1500字,阅读约需4分钟。
📝

内容提要

推流是直播的关键步骤,需接入CDN。流程包括开通直播服务、生成推流地址、使用推流工具推流及验证。推流地址由协议、域名、应用名、流名和鉴权参数构成。新手常见问题有域名解析、鉴权错误和网络问题。合理配置推流参数(如分辨率、码率、帧率)对直播质量至关重要。使用推流SDK可简化开发。

🎯

关键要点

  • 推流是直播链路的源头,接入CDN直播的第一步是将主播端的流正确推上去。

  • 推流的整体流程包括开通直播服务、生成推流地址、使用推流工具推流及验证。

  • 推流地址由协议、推流域名、应用名、流名和鉴权参数构成。

  • 推流端有专业推流软件、硬件编码器和移动端/Web SDK等选择。

  • 推流质量受分辨率、码率、帧率和关键帧间隔等参数影响,需合理配置。

  • 新手常见问题包括域名解析、鉴权参数错误和网络问题。

  • 接入CDN直播推流的主线是控制台开通拿域名、拼带鉴权的推流地址、推流端推上去和拉流验证。

🔎

延伸解读

推流地址的重要性

推流地址是直播的核心,包含协议、域名、应用名、流名和鉴权参数。合理设计流名和鉴权参数可以有效防止盗用和确保流的唯一性。新手在生成推流地址时,需仔细核对每一部分,以避免推流失败。

推流参数的配置

推流质量直接影响直播效果,分辨率、码率、帧率和关键帧间隔等参数需根据直播场景合理配置。过低的码率会导致画面模糊,而过高则浪费带宽。选择合适的参数可以提升观众的观看体验。

新手常见问题及解决方案

新手在接入CDN直播时,常遇到域名解析、鉴权参数错误和网络问题。建议在推流前确认域名已正确解析并备案,同时仔细检查鉴权参数的准确性。遇到推流成功但无法拉流的情况,应先确认推流状态,再检查拉流地址配置。

延伸问答

接入CDN直播推流的基本流程是什么?

接入CDN直播推流的基本流程包括开通直播服务、生成推流地址、使用推流工具推流及验证推流成功。

推流地址由哪些部分构成?

推流地址通常由协议、推流域名、应用名、流名和鉴权参数构成。

新手在推流时常见的问题有哪些?

新手常见问题包括域名解析错误、鉴权参数错误和网络问题。

推流质量受哪些参数影响?

推流质量受分辨率、码率、帧率和关键帧间隔等参数影响。

推流端有哪些选择?

推流端的选择包括专业推流软件、硬件编码器和移动端/Web SDK。

如何合理配置推流参数以提高直播质量?

合理配置推流参数需根据场景选择合适的分辨率、码率、帧率和关键帧间隔。

🏷️

标签

➡️

继续阅读